TPL File Format
The TPL file format is primarily associated with template files used by various software applications, primarily for creating and managing documents, graphics, and other forms of content. TPL files serve as blueprints or frameworks that allow users to maintain consistency in design and layout across multiple documents. This format is particularly prevalent in desktop publishing and graphic design software, where templates are crucial for efficiency and organization.
Common Uses of TPL Files
TPL files are commonly used in several contexts: 1. Document Templates: In word processing and publishing software, TPL files provide pre-defined layouts that help users create standardized documents such as reports, brochures, and flyers. 2. Web Development: Some content management systems (CMS) and web frameworks utilize TPL files for templating, allowing developers to create reusable HTML structures that can be populated with dynamic content. 3. Graphics and Design: In graphic design applications, TPL files may serve as templates for creating complex graphics, including business cards, logos, and marketing materials. 4. Game Development: Certain game engines or modding tools use TPL files to define visual and functional elements that can be reused across multiple game levels or assets. 5. Data Formats: In some software, TPL files may encapsulate structured data or configuration settings, often used in conjunction with other file types.
